Enerkite wants to generate electricity with flying kites

The novel product has already undergone a test phase. It is supposed to generate more energy than a wind turbine, the start-up claims.

The start-up Enerkite is launching a flying kite on the market that is supposed to generate more energy than a wind turbine. According to T3N , the start-up has already completed an initial test phase, and now the company's product from Kleinmachnow (Brandenburg) is actually set to launch soon.

Unlike a wind turbine, the flying kite does not simply stand in the air, but is supposed to fly eight-shaped paths. According to the start-up, the force of the wind pulls the kite along the ropes of the fully automatic ground station. The cable pull causes a drum to rotate, which a generator then converts into electricity. Once the flying dragon has reached its final height, it is pulled back down and the game starts all over again.

The hopes that the start-up is raising with its invention are high. That's because the higher position of the flying kite means it wants to pick up wind at heights of 200 to 300 meters, which the startup says are more powerful than at the height of a normal wind turbine. According to T3N , this leads to a greater yield of energy. As a result, the flying kites are said to deliver twice the yield of wind turbines while using much less raw materials because there is no need for a concrete structure on the ground.

Enerkite has already been able to collect funding in the past. In April 2021, the Investitionsbank des Landes Brandenburg (ILB) gave the start-up a grant of 3.4 million euros under the so-called ProFIT program. ProFIT is intended to increase Brandenburg's innovative strength.
